Stage 17 of the 2015 Giro d'Italia, held on May 27, 2015, covered 134.0 km from Tirano to Lugano. Classified as a hilly stage with a flat finish. The riders faced 1,857 meters of total elevation gain. The stage was completed at an average speed of 42.8 km/h, which was 1.8 km/h faster than the edition average of 41.0 km/h.
